Laminar Forced Convection Modeling of Isothermal Rectangular Plates
A composite model for area-average Nusselt number for forced, laminar ow parallel to a nite, isothermal rectangular plate for a wide range of Reynolds numbers is proposed. The correlation equation is based on the superposition of the dimensionless shape factor and a modi ed laminar ow boundary-layer asymptote with an empirically determined interpolation parameter. متن کاملAcoustic propagation in 3-D, rectangular ducts with flexible walls
In this article some analytic expressions for acoustic propagation in 3-D ducts of rectangular cross-section and with flexible walls are explored. Consideration is first given to the propagation of sound in an unlined 3-D duct formed by three rigid walls and closed by a thin elastic plate. متن کاملAverage Heat Transfer Coefficient in Rectangular Ducts with Baffle Blockages
An experimental investigation was conducted to study the average and the fully-developed heat (mass) transfer coefficients in a rectangular smooth duct and a duct with repeated-baffle blockages. The focus of attention in this work is the conventional correlation Nu / Nufd 1 + C / ( X / D ) for the average heat transfer coefficient.
